30 Apr 2026 | BY Staff Writer

In observance of International Workers’ Day tomorrow (1), numerous rallies, processions, meetings, and celebrations have been organized throughout various parts of Sri Lanka.


In response, the police have put in place special security measures and a traffic management plan specifically for Colombo to ensure the safety and orderliness of these events.


The Police Media Division noted that the main rallies, parades, and celebrations will take place in Colombo, with several institutions and organizations also hosting commemorative events in other regions of the country.


All police stations have been instructed to maintain a peaceful environment during these May Day activities, while also overseeing security, traffic control, road safety, and the smooth flow of vehicular movement. 


The Inspector General of Police (IGP) has directed Senior Deputy Inspectors General in charge of provinces to take necessary measures for rallies and meetings outside Colombo.
